Pertamina Patra Niaga Grants Rp250 Million to Four East Kalimantan Students
PT Pertamina Patra Niaga (PT PPN) provided a total of Rp250 million in education assistance to four students from Penajam Paser Utara, East Kalimantan, who are studying at the Politeknik Energi dan Mineral Akamigas in Cepu, Central Java. The funds were handed over by Regent Mudyat Noor in a ceremony in Cepu on 1 August, highlighting the company's corporate‑social‑responsibility program aimed at improving human‑resource quality in the energy sector. The assistance is intended to support the students' vocational training and to prepare a skilled workforce for Indonesia’s growing energy industry, especially as the new capital city (IKN) borders the region.
The partnership involves the local government, the polytechnic, and PT PPN, with the Regent emphasizing the importance of collaborative efforts to develop competent graduates for the industry. The CSR initiative reflects PT PPN’s broader commitment to education and regional development.
